#788fe3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#788fe3 is composed of 47.1% red, 56.1%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.1% cyan, 37%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 227.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 68%. #788fe3 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ffff with #001fc7.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#788fe3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#788fe3 has RGB values of R:120, G:143,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7901155.

Hex triplet 788fe3 #788fe3
RGB Decimal 120, 143, 227 rgb(120,143,227)
RGB Percent 47.1, 56.1, 89 rgb(47.1%,56.1%,89%)
CMYK 47, 37, 0, 11
HSL 227.1°, 65.6, 68 hsl(227.1,65.6%,68%)
HSV (or HSB) 227.1°, 47.1, 89
Web Safe 6699cc #6699cc
CIE-LAB 60.943, 14.11, -45.252
XYZ 31.43, 29.183, 76.646
xyY 0.229, 0.213, 29.183
CIE-LCH 60.943, 47.401, 287.318
CIE-LUV 60.943, -14.267, -73.403
Hunter-Lab 54.021, 9.317, -46.306
Binary 01111000, 10001111, 11100011

Shades and Tints of #788fe3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040b is the darkest color, while #fafbfe is the lightest one.
